The Electoral Commission of Zambia (ECZ) is facing severe criticism from the Tonse-Pamodzi Alliance, led by Celestine Mukandila, just ten days before the country's upcoming elections. During a press briefing held on Monday, the alliance accused the electoral body of concealing the identities of its polling staff.
Questioning the transparency of the process, Mukandila challenged the ECZ by asking what the commission was afraid of. The controversy places the election referee under intense scrutiny as political actors demand accountability regarding the management and staffing of the upcoming vote.
